Govt is implementing CASE project to check air pollution

SANGSAD BHABAN, Jan 9, 2018 (BSS) – Environment and Forest Minister
Anisul Islam Mahmud today said the government is implementing clean air and
sustainable environment (CASE) project to check air pollution of the country
including Dhaka and Chittagong.

“Various activities including development of infrastructure, research, air
pollution monitoring and air pollution control have taken under the project,”
said the minister while responding to a question placed by treasury bench
lawmaker M Mamunur Rashid Kiron of Noakhali-3 at the Jatiya Sangsad here.

Under the project, a total of 11 Continuous Air Quality Monitoring Station
(CAMS) have been installed for regular monitoring of the air pollution quality
at eight populous city including Dhaka and Chittagong, said the minister.

In addition to this, initiative is underway to install CAMS at more five important
cities under the project, he added.

Besides this, the government has taken an initiative to transform the
conventional brick kilns into modern and equipped ones through implementing
the Brick Manufacturing and Brick Kilns Establishment (Control) Act 2013, he said, adding that “it will help
check the air pollution created by the brick kilns in the country including Dhaka and Chittagong.”

The Environment Department has taken various activities including filing cases at the Environment court
and operating mobile court along with enforcement programme against illegal brick kilns and
implementing the act.

As a result, around 65.20 per cent brick kilns have already transformed into modern technology across the
country till December 2017, said the environment minister.
